ABBV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

3,821 of the 7,461 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AbbVie (ABBV)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$270B — up 16% from $233B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 264 funds opened new ABBV positions and 125 closed out — a net gain of 139 holders — while 1,495 added to existing stakes and 1,622 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$1.08B. The largest seller was Capital International Investors, cutting an estimated $1.55B.
